The Room Sukhumvit 38: SC Asset Thonglor-Adjacent Full Review

If you've been searching for a condo that gives you Thonglor vibes without the Thonglor price tag, The Room Sukhumvit 38 is probably already on your radar. Sitting right at the mouth of Sukhumvit Soi 38, this SC Asset development puts you within a five minute walk of BTS Thong Lo station while keeping you just far enough from the main strip to enjoy some actual peace and quiet. I've walked through this building multiple times and watched it evolve from a newcomer to a well established part of the neighborhood. Here's everything you need to know before signing a lease.
Location: The Sweet Spot Between Thonglor and Ekkamai
The Room Sukhumvit 38 sits on Sukhumvit Road right at the entrance to Soi 38, which has long been famous for its street food scene. While the old night market stalls have mostly moved on, the area still has solid local eats and is surrounded by everything a renter could want. BTS Thong Lo is roughly 400 meters away, and BTS Ekkamai is about the same distance in the other direction. That kind of dual station access is genuinely rare.
Think about this scenario: you work at an office near BTS Asok and your partner teaches at a school near BTS On Nut. From this condo, both commutes are short and painless, no transfers needed. You also get Gateway Ekkamai for groceries and movies, Major Cineplex Sukhumvit for more screen options, and the entire Thonglor dining and nightlife scene is a quick motorbike taxi ride up Soi 55.
For daily errands, there's a 7 Eleven practically at your doorstep, and Tops Market at Gateway is a seven minute walk. The location genuinely earns its "Thonglor adjacent" label without the inflated rents you'd pay on Soi 55 itself.
Building Quality and Facilities
SC Asset built The Room Sukhumvit 38 and completed it around 2016. The building is a high rise with roughly 220 units spread across 26 floors. The lobby feels modern and well maintained, with security card access and 24 hour guards. Common areas have held up nicely, which tells you something about the management and the juristic office running things here.
Facilities include a rooftop pool with solid city views, a decent gym with cardio and weight equipment, a sauna, and a garden area on an upper floor. There's also a co working lounge that actually gets used, which is great if you work from home a couple of days a week. Imagine finishing a call, heading up to the pool for a quick swim, then walking to Thonglor for dinner. That's a Tuesday here.
Parking is available in the basement, though spots can be tight. If you own a car, confirm availability with the landlord before committing. Motorbike parking is generally not an issue.
Unit Types and Typical Rental Prices
Most units at The Room Sukhumvit 38 come in three configurations. The studios are around 28 square meters, the one bedroom units range from 35 to 45 square meters, and the two bedroom units go up to about 60 square meters. Ceiling heights are standard for this generation of SC Asset projects, and floor to ceiling windows let in plenty of natural light, especially on higher floors facing south or east.
As of 2024 and into 2025, expect to pay roughly 15,000 to 18,000 THB per month for a studio, 20,000 to 28,000 THB for a one bedroom depending on the floor and furnishings, and 35,000 to 45,000 THB for a two bedroom. Compare that to a similar sized unit at Eight Thonglor or Noble Remix on Soi 36, and you'll see savings of anywhere from 5,000 to 15,000 THB per month for a comparable living experience.
A common example: a young couple relocating from Singapore found a nicely furnished one bedroom on the 18th floor for 24,000 THB per month. They were originally looking at Thonglor proper but realized they could get the same lifestyle here for significantly less while still being able to walk to their favorite Thonglor cafes on weekends.
Who This Condo Works Best For
The Room Sukhumvit 38 attracts a good mix of tenants. You'll find Japanese expats who want proximity to the Japanese community around Thonglor, young professionals working in the Asok or Silom corridor, and couples who want a quieter alternative to the busier Thonglor towers. Solo remote workers also love it here because the unit sizes are efficient and the co working space means you're not stuck in your room all day.
This probably isn't the best pick for families with school age children, mainly because the units top out at around 60 square meters. If you need three bedrooms and a bathtub, you'll want to look further down Sukhumvit toward On Nut or Bearing, or consider a low rise on a Thonglor side soi. But for singles and couples, this building hits a really comfortable sweet spot of price, location, and lifestyle.
A Few Things to Watch Out For
No building is perfect. Some lower floor units facing Sukhumvit Road get traffic noise, so if you're a light sleeper, request a unit above the 15th floor or facing the rear of the building. The gym is adequate but not huge, so if you're a serious lifter, you might want a Jetts or Fitness First membership as a supplement. BTS Thong Lo station itself can get extremely crowded during rush hour, so budget a few extra minutes during peak commute times.
Also, check the age of appliances and air conditioning units in your specific unit. Buildings from 2016 are reaching the point where original equipment might need servicing. A good landlord will have already handled this, but it's always smart to test everything during your viewing.
